We are looking for a Senior Developer to join the SwapClear Reporting Development team based in Bengaluru.

The successful candidate must have a Computer Science orientated degree and confirmed ETL/Oracle/Snowflake development skills. The candidate will work on delivery of projects, carry out improvements and provide support on a highly critical clearing system.

Individuals should be mindful of company standards in development, testing and code management.

They will collaborate closely and coordinate with business users and other technology areas so good interpersonal skills are crucial.

LSEG (London Stock Exchange Group) is more than a diversified global financial markets infrastructure and data business. We are dedicated, open-access partners with a commitment to excellence in delivering the services our customers expect from us. With extensive experience, deep knowledge and worldwide presence across financial markets, we enable businesses and economies around the world to fund innovation manage risk and create jobs. It’s how we’ve contributed to supporting the financial stability and growth of communities and economies globally for more than 300 years. LSEG is headquartered in the United Kingdom, with significant operations in 70 countries across EMEA, North America, Latin America and Asia Pacific. We employer 25,000 people globally, more than half located in Asia Pacific. LSEG’s ticker symbol is LSEG.
